Corporate Tax & VAT

Tax support that balances compliance discipline with commercial reality.

UAE tax rules continue to mature, and many businesses need more than filing support. IRAA Global helps clients understand how tax affects structure, documentation, related-party arrangements, and future decision flexibility.

Process
  1. 01

    Position review

    Understand the entity structure, transaction flows, free zone position, and exposure areas before compliance work is finalized.

  2. 02

    Documentation and design

    Align records, computations, supporting schedules, and documentation with the intended tax position.

  3. 03

    Ongoing compliance

    Support recurring filings while reviewing new transactions, related-party changes, and structural decisions as the business evolves.
